About this opportunity

This is a great apprentice opportunity for someone to grow within a very exciting global business. You must have a genuine interest in social media and PR & marketing with an ambition to be at the forefront of this exciting area of digital marketing.

A normal day would include:

• Support the Global PR & Partnerships team with all tasks
• Coordinate all PR & Partnerships databases and ensure information is well documented, tracked and kept up to date
• Help to coordinate all reporting and presentations for the PR & Partnerships Team
• Actively monitor paid content deals checking for posts/tags to track and report results
• Submit orders and organise tracking
• Coordinate all paid, stylists & A-lister content, saving all images and links
• When required, create, nurture and sustain relationships with partners globally
• Assist working closely with stylists and media all over the world to promote our brand
• Act as product expert for new and future priority product launches, working with the product team
• Liaise with the full marketing team to execute 360 marketing campaigns and amplify global coverage for the brand
• Monitor all industry trends and news in our field so we can adjust strategies accordingly
